So I am applying for the spouse sponsorship visa, it will first be processed in canada, then in sydney.

The question is:
Can I pay separately???? both my credit cards have a limit of 1000 and it costs 1040 , can i pay for the sponsor fee first, print out the receipt, then pay for the principle applicant and print out the receipt then include both receipts in the application?

yes - that's probably OK. the important is that CIC sees that you have paid everything, and with the 2 receipts they will be able to match with the records. Just include an explanation why you did that, and it should be fine.
Or - try and talk to your bank and see if they can lift the limit ( or increase it) for one day, they might be able ( and willing) to do that considering the type of payment.

am guessing you are applying for outside canada, your file will go through two stages 1. it will be processed in canada to make sure that your sponsor who lives in canada is eligible to sponsor then when that is done they will sent it to your visa office overseas. now payment is all the same online for both inside or outside on the website, if there is a problem paying online then you get yourself a bankdraft. the payment information is provided to you on the website.
